Social Studies

Through social studies, children and young people develop their understanding of the world by learning about other people, societies, their beliefs and values.

Through Social Studies, children develop their understanding of the world by learning about other people and their values, in different times, places and circumstances.  They also develop their understanding of their environment and how it has been shaped. Educational visits may be arranged to places of interest, such as Vikingar, Scotland Street School and Burns’ Cottage.  Members of the local community and business partners are invited into school to add practical and personal contributions and put learning in the context of real life and work.  We also offer opportunities for all pupils to participate in enterprise activities and to develop the skills of enterprise.
